BWAPI  4.2.0
An API for interacting with Starcraft: Broodwar (1.16.1)
Namespaces | Functions | Variables
BWAPI::UnitCommandTypes Namespace Reference

Namespaces

 Enum

Functions

const UnitCommandType::setallUnitCommandTypes ()

Variables

constexpr UnitCommandType Attack_Move {Enum::Attack_Move}
constexpr UnitCommandType Attack_Unit {Enum::Attack_Unit}
constexpr UnitCommandType Build {Enum::Build}
constexpr UnitCommandType Build_Addon {Enum::Build_Addon}
constexpr UnitCommandType Burrow {Enum::Burrow}
constexpr UnitCommandType Cancel_Addon {Enum::Cancel_Addon}
constexpr UnitCommandType Cancel_Construction {Enum::Cancel_Construction}
constexpr UnitCommandType Cancel_Morph {Enum::Cancel_Morph}
constexpr UnitCommandType Cancel_Research {Enum::Cancel_Research}
constexpr UnitCommandType Cancel_Train {Enum::Cancel_Train}
constexpr UnitCommandType Cancel_Train_Slot {Enum::Cancel_Train_Slot}
constexpr UnitCommandType Cancel_Upgrade {Enum::Cancel_Upgrade}
constexpr UnitCommandType Cloak {Enum::Cloak}
constexpr UnitCommandType Decloak {Enum::Decloak}
constexpr UnitCommandType Follow {Enum::Follow}
constexpr UnitCommandType Gather {Enum::Gather}
constexpr UnitCommandType Halt_Construction {Enum::Halt_Construction}
constexpr UnitCommandType Hold_Position {Enum::Hold_Position}
constexpr UnitCommandType Land {Enum::Land}
constexpr UnitCommandType Lift {Enum::Lift}
constexpr UnitCommandType Load {Enum::Load}
constexpr UnitCommandType Morph {Enum::Morph}
constexpr UnitCommandType Move {Enum::Move}
constexpr UnitCommandType None {Enum::None}
constexpr UnitCommandType Patrol {Enum::Patrol}
constexpr UnitCommandType Place_COP {Enum::Place_COP}
constexpr UnitCommandType Repair {Enum::Repair}
constexpr UnitCommandType Research {Enum::Research}
constexpr UnitCommandType Return_Cargo {Enum::Return_Cargo}
constexpr UnitCommandType Right_Click_Position {Enum::Right_Click_Position}
constexpr UnitCommandType Right_Click_Unit {Enum::Right_Click_Unit}
constexpr UnitCommandType Set_Rally_Position {Enum::Set_Rally_Position}
constexpr UnitCommandType Set_Rally_Unit {Enum::Set_Rally_Unit}
constexpr UnitCommandType Siege {Enum::Siege}
constexpr UnitCommandType Stop {Enum::Stop}
constexpr UnitCommandType Train {Enum::Train}
constexpr UnitCommandType Unburrow {Enum::Unburrow}
constexpr UnitCommandType Unknown {Enum::Unknown}
constexpr UnitCommandType Unload {Enum::Unload}
constexpr UnitCommandType Unload_All {Enum::Unload_All}
constexpr UnitCommandType Unload_All_Position {Enum::Unload_All_Position}
constexpr UnitCommandType Unsiege {Enum::Unsiege}
constexpr UnitCommandType Upgrade {Enum::Upgrade}
constexpr UnitCommandType Use_Tech {Enum::Use_Tech}
constexpr UnitCommandType Use_Tech_Position {Enum::Use_Tech_Position}
constexpr UnitCommandType Use_Tech_Unit {Enum::Use_Tech_Unit}

Detailed Description

Namespace containing unit command types.

See also
UnitCommandType

Function Documentation

const UnitCommandType::set& BWAPI::UnitCommandTypes::allUnitCommandTypes ()

Retrieves the set of all valid UnitCommandTypes.

Returns
Set of UnitCommandTypes.

Referenced by BWAPI::UnitCommandType::UnitCommandType().

Variable Documentation

BWAPI::UnitCommandTypes::Attack_Move {Enum::Attack_Move}

Attack Move.

Corresponds with UnitCommandTypes::Enum::Attack_Move.

BWAPI::UnitCommandTypes::Attack_Unit {Enum::Attack_Unit}

Attack Unit.

Corresponds with UnitCommandTypes::Enum::Attack_Unit.

BWAPI::UnitCommandTypes::Build {Enum::Build}

Build.

Corresponds with UnitCommandTypes::Enum::Build.

BWAPI::UnitCommandTypes::Build_Addon {Enum::Build_Addon}

Build Addon.

Corresponds with UnitCommandTypes::Enum::Build_Addon.

BWAPI::UnitCommandTypes::Train {Enum::Train}

Train.

Corresponds with UnitCommandTypes::Enum::Train.

BWAPI::UnitCommandTypes::Morph {Enum::Morph}

Morph.

Corresponds with UnitCommandTypes::Enum::Morph.

BWAPI::UnitCommandTypes::Research {Enum::Research}

Research.

Corresponds with UnitCommandTypes::Enum::Research.

BWAPI::UnitCommandTypes::Upgrade {Enum::Upgrade}

Upgrade.

Corresponds with UnitCommandTypes::Enum::Upgrade.

BWAPI::UnitCommandTypes::Set_Rally_Position {Enum::Set_Rally_Position}

Set Rally Position.

Corresponds with UnitCommandTypes::Enum::Set_Rally_Position.

BWAPI::UnitCommandTypes::Set_Rally_Unit {Enum::Set_Rally_Unit}

Set Rally Unit.

Corresponds with UnitCommandTypes::Enum::Set_Rally_Unit.

BWAPI::UnitCommandTypes::Move {Enum::Move}

Move.

Corresponds with UnitCommandTypes::Enum::Move.

BWAPI::UnitCommandTypes::Patrol {Enum::Patrol}

Patrol.

Corresponds with UnitCommandTypes::Enum::Patrol.

BWAPI::UnitCommandTypes::Hold_Position {Enum::Hold_Position}

Hold Position.

Corresponds with UnitCommandTypes::Enum::Hold_Position.

BWAPI::UnitCommandTypes::Stop {Enum::Stop}

Stop.

Corresponds with UnitCommandTypes::Enum::Stop.

BWAPI::UnitCommandTypes::Follow {Enum::Follow}

Follow.

Corresponds with UnitCommandTypes::Enum::Follow.

BWAPI::UnitCommandTypes::Gather {Enum::Gather}

Gather.

Corresponds with UnitCommandTypes::Enum::Gather.

BWAPI::UnitCommandTypes::Return_Cargo {Enum::Return_Cargo}

Return Cargo.

Corresponds with UnitCommandTypes::Enum::Return_Cargo.

BWAPI::UnitCommandTypes::Repair {Enum::Repair}

Repair.

Corresponds with UnitCommandTypes::Enum::Repair.

BWAPI::UnitCommandTypes::Burrow {Enum::Burrow}

Burrow.

Corresponds with UnitCommandTypes::Enum::Burrow.

BWAPI::UnitCommandTypes::Unburrow {Enum::Unburrow}

Unburrow.

Corresponds with UnitCommandTypes::Enum::Unburrow.

BWAPI::UnitCommandTypes::Cloak {Enum::Cloak}

Cloak.

Corresponds with UnitCommandTypes::Enum::Cloak.

BWAPI::UnitCommandTypes::Decloak {Enum::Decloak}

Decloak.

Corresponds with UnitCommandTypes::Enum::Decloak.

BWAPI::UnitCommandTypes::Siege {Enum::Siege}

Siege.

Corresponds with UnitCommandTypes::Enum::Siege.

BWAPI::UnitCommandTypes::Unsiege {Enum::Unsiege}

Unsiege.

Corresponds with UnitCommandTypes::Enum::Unsiege.

BWAPI::UnitCommandTypes::Lift {Enum::Lift}

Lift.

Corresponds with UnitCommandTypes::Enum::Lift.

BWAPI::UnitCommandTypes::Land {Enum::Land}

Land.

Corresponds with UnitCommandTypes::Enum::Land.

BWAPI::UnitCommandTypes::Load {Enum::Load}

Load.

Corresponds with UnitCommandTypes::Enum::Load.

BWAPI::UnitCommandTypes::Unload {Enum::Unload}

Unload.

Corresponds with UnitCommandTypes::Enum::Unload.

BWAPI::UnitCommandTypes::Unload_All {Enum::Unload_All}

Unload All.

Corresponds with UnitCommandTypes::Enum::Unload_All.

BWAPI::UnitCommandTypes::Unload_All_Position {Enum::Unload_All_Position}

Unload All Position.

Corresponds with UnitCommandTypes::Enum::Unload_All_Position.

BWAPI::UnitCommandTypes::Right_Click_Position {Enum::Right_Click_Position}

Right Click Position.

Corresponds with UnitCommandTypes::Enum::Right_Click_Position.

BWAPI::UnitCommandTypes::Right_Click_Unit {Enum::Right_Click_Unit}

Right Click Unit.

Corresponds with UnitCommandTypes::Enum::Right_Click_Unit.

BWAPI::UnitCommandTypes::Halt_Construction {Enum::Halt_Construction}

Halt Construction.

Corresponds with UnitCommandTypes::Enum::Halt_Construction.

BWAPI::UnitCommandTypes::Cancel_Construction {Enum::Cancel_Construction}

Cancel Construction.

Corresponds with UnitCommandTypes::Enum::Cancel_Construction.

BWAPI::UnitCommandTypes::Cancel_Addon {Enum::Cancel_Addon}

Cancel Addon.

Corresponds with UnitCommandTypes::Enum::Cancel_Addon.

BWAPI::UnitCommandTypes::Cancel_Train {Enum::Cancel_Train}

Cancel Train.

Corresponds with UnitCommandTypes::Enum::Cancel_Train.

BWAPI::UnitCommandTypes::Cancel_Train_Slot {Enum::Cancel_Train_Slot}

Cancel Train Slot.

Corresponds with UnitCommandTypes::Enum::Cancel_Train_Slot.

BWAPI::UnitCommandTypes::Cancel_Morph {Enum::Cancel_Morph}

Cancel Morph.

Corresponds with UnitCommandTypes::Enum::Cancel_Morph.

BWAPI::UnitCommandTypes::Cancel_Research {Enum::Cancel_Research}

Cancel Research.

Corresponds with UnitCommandTypes::Enum::Cancel_Research.

BWAPI::UnitCommandTypes::Cancel_Upgrade {Enum::Cancel_Upgrade}

Cancel Upgrade.

Corresponds with UnitCommandTypes::Enum::Cancel_Upgrade.

BWAPI::UnitCommandTypes::Use_Tech {Enum::Use_Tech}

Use Tech.

Corresponds with UnitCommandTypes::Enum::Use_Tech.

BWAPI::UnitCommandTypes::Use_Tech_Position {Enum::Use_Tech_Position}

Use Tech Position.

Corresponds with UnitCommandTypes::Enum::Use_Tech_Position.

BWAPI::UnitCommandTypes::Use_Tech_Unit {Enum::Use_Tech_Unit}

Use Tech Unit.

Corresponds with UnitCommandTypes::Enum::Use_Tech_Unit.

BWAPI::UnitCommandTypes::Place_COP {Enum::Place_COP}

Place COP.

Corresponds with UnitCommandTypes::Enum::Place_COP.

constexpr UnitCommandType BWAPI::UnitCommandTypes::None {Enum::None}
constexpr UnitCommandType BWAPI::UnitCommandTypes::Unknown {Enum::Unknown}